(ORGN) is trading at $1.47 with no change on the session, reflecting a period of price consolidation. The stock is hovering near its support level of $1.4 and faces resistance around $1.54. This neutral positioning suggests market participants are weighing near‑term catalysts against broader sector headwinds.

Trading activity for ORGN has been relatively subdued, with volume patterns appearing light compared to recent averages. This lack of conviction indicates that neither buyers nor sellers have seized control, leaving the stock in a narrow range. As a sustainable materials company, Origin Materials operates within the broader chemicals and advanced materials sector, which has seen mixed sentiment amid shifting raw‑material costs and demand cycles. The current flat price action may reflect investor caution ahead of any company‑specific announcements or macroeconomic data that could alter the risk‑reward balance. The stock’s inability to generate directional momentum, despite a modest uptick in overall market conditions, points to a wait‑and‑see posture among traders. With no significant news driving the session, the equity is effectively marking time, anchored by the $1.4 support floor. Any increase in volume could signal the beginning of a more decisive move, but for now, the price remains entrenched in a narrow corridor between support and resistance.

Support at $1.4 has held on multiple tests, suggesting a base of buying interest near that level. Resistance at $1.54 has similarly capped advances, creating a tight band for price action. The stock’s relative strength index (RSI) appears to be in a neutral zone, perhaps in the mid‑40s to low‑50s, indicating neither overbought nor oversold conditions. Moving averages, such as the 50‑day simple moving average, may be hovering near the current price, contributing to the consolidation. Price action shows a series of small‑range candles, typical of a period of indecision. Trend analysis reveals a sideways pattern over the past several weeks, with no clear bullish or bearish bias. The absence of a strong trend means that traders are looking for a breakout above $1.54 to confirm upward momentum or a breakdown below $1.4 to signal further downside. Until then, the stock is likely to continue oscillating within this range.

Looking ahead, Origin Materials’ share price could move in either direction depending on several factors. A successful breach above $1.54 might open the door toward $1.65‑$1.70, while a drop below $1.4 could lead to a retest of the $1.30 level. Key catalysts that may influence the stock include quarterly earnings reports, partnership announcements, or updates on production milestones for the company’s sustainable materials technology. Broader macroeconomic trends, such as interest rate expectations and commodity price fluctuations, could also affect investor sentiment toward growth‑oriented material science firms. If volume picks up alongside a clear break of the current range, it may provide a stronger signal of direction. Conversely, continued low volume and sideways trading could persist, frustrating short‑term traders. Given the neutral technical setup and the absence of strong momentum, it is prudent to wait for confirmation before assuming a directional bias. The coming weeks may prove pivotal as the stock approaches the apex of its consolidation pattern.
